NEW: Utah woman gives birth, disappears for 7 hours to do drugs, charges say
TOOELE — A woman was arrested in Tooele after police say left the hospital and disappeared for hours after giving birth so she could smoke fentanyl.
Veronica Rose Gourley, 33, who is listed in court documents as being homeless, was charged Monday in 3rd District Court with child endangerment, a second-degree felony; and child abandonment, a third-degree felony. Early Saturday, Tooele police were called to Mountain West Medical Center when it was determined that Gourley's newborn baby needed to be flown to a hospital in Salt Lake City because it was experiencing drug withdrawal, according to charging documents. Medical staff told officers that Gourley had left the hospital and they "hadn't seen or heard from her in seven hours.""Ms.
Police say Gourley has a long history of substance abuse and had multiple warrants out for her arrest at the time she gave birth.

San Diego State Beats Utah State for Mountain West TitleMatt Bradley scored 16 points and Jaedon LeDee had 13 to lead No. 20 San Diego State to a 62-57 victory over Utah State in the Mountain West Tournament championship game. The Aztecs claimed their seventh tournament title and second in three years. This also was their conference-record 15th appearance in the title game. San Diego State clinched the conference’s bid to the NCAA Tournament, though it was never in doubt the Aztecs would be selected. What kind of seed San Diego State receives remains to be seen. Utah State also figures to be headed to the tournament when the selections are announced Sunday.
